Detecting intel processors knowing the generation of a. Dec 02, 2016 differences between the 80386 and 80486 the 80486 had an 8 kb onchip sram cache stores the most commonly used instructions and data 16 kb and or writeback on some later models. This is used to determine between 80286 and 80386 descriptors. Status coding of 8086, 80186 and 80286 8207 com mand status code. Introduction to 80386 internal architecture of 80386.
Microprocessor 80286 architecture pdf the 80286 is an advanced, highperformance microprocessor with specially optimized capabilities for. Study of intel 80286 processor page 7 we can also add the list and explain the additional instructions present in 80286 than its intels predecessors. Advanced intel microprocessors 80286 80386 and 80486 study. With the 80286, any base and offset combination that addresses beyond 16m bytes wraps around to the first megabyte of the 80286.
Pdf on jan 1, 2010, nilesh bahadure and others published microprocessors. Comparison between 8085 and z80 microprocessors this tutorial gives a brief comparison among different classic microprocessor families like 8085, 8086, 80186, zilog 80 and motorola 6800 processor. In 1977, intel introduced 8085, the last eightbit microprocessor. The 80386 and later microprocessors support a third mode called virtual 8086 mode. Darshan institute of advance processors engineering. Because of some issues with the 286s implementation of it, protected mode wouldnt catch on until the 80386. Refer 8085 vs 8086 for comparison between the two 8086 microprocessor. When 80386 is reset or powered up it is initialized in real mode. Advanced microprocessor features study of intel 80286 processor.
Major new feature in the i386 cpu was 80386 protected mode this mode fixed many shortcomings that existed in the 80286 processor and in the 80286 protected mode. The system selects and processes designated commands relating to the forcea20 signal and cpureset signal for a keyboard controller functionally attached to an intel 80286 or 80386. Explain the differences between the family members and highlight the. Architecture, programming, and interfacing merrills international series in brey, barry b. Let us take a look at the changes between 8085 series of microprocessors and 8086 series of microprocessors. Sep 03, 2012 limitations of 80286 that lead to 80386 80286 has only a 16 bit processor. Transistor was invented in 1948 23 december 1947 in bell lab.
Aug 31, 2007 the orignal computer process used in pcs was called the 8086. Apr 01, 2020 the third x86 generation of x86 microprocessors, intel 80386 i386 was a 32bit microprocessor backwards compatible with previous generations of 80x86 cpus. Following are the features of 80286 microprocessor. Another difference is that 80386 descriptors use a 32bit base. The second generation marked the development of 8 bit microprocessors from 1973 to 1978. The intel microprocessors 80868088, 8018680188, 80286, 80386. The difference between modes is in the way that the segment register is. The third x86 generation of x86 microprocessors, intel 80386 i386 was a 32bit microprocessor backwards compatible with previous generations of 80x86 cpus. In 1978, a microprocessor 8086 16 bit microprocessor was produced with a run rate of 2. On the 80386 and 80486 these registers control functions such as paged memory management, cache enabledisableoperation 80486 only. In 1992, after long arbitration process, amd was awarded royaltyfree rights to manufacture and sell 80386 microprocessors. Features of 80186, 80286, 80386, 80486 and pentium family. The first versions had 275,000 transistors and were the cpu of many workstations and highend personal computers of the time.
Difference between 8086 80286 80386 80486 processors open. Features 80286 and 80386,80486 in microprocessor youtube. What is the difference between the 80386 and the 80486. The 80286 used approximately 4,000 transistors in its original nmos hmos incarnation and. The only hardware difference between the pentium pro and earlier microprocessors is the addition of 2m paging and four extra address lines that allow access to a memory. Intel has added four new versions of each of these embedded controllers to its lineup of microprocessors. The major difference between 80386 real and protected mode is the way that segment selectors are interpreted. The flags control certain operations and indicate the status of the 80386. In 1987 intel cancelled 1982 technology exchange agreement, as a result amd didnt get rights to 80386 cpu. The 80286 base architecture has fifteen registers as. Intel 80486 microprocessor, intel 80486 80386 comparison, special features of the 80486, 80486 new instructions beyond those of the 80386, intel pentium microprocessor, pentium registers, pentium addressing modes and instructions, pentium versus 80486. This page on 8086 vs 80286 vs 80386 vs 80486 describes difference between 8086, 80286, 80386 and 80486.
Microcontroller versus microprocessordifference between. The intel 80386, also known as i386 or just 386, is a 32bit microprocessor introduced in 1985. Some addressing modes combine more than one register and an offset value to form an. With the help of a simple memory paging operation, explain how the 80286 machine maps larger memory space into a much smaller physical memory space. The processor addresses up to four gigabytes of physical memory and 64 terabytes 246 of virtual memory. The main difference between the 80286 and 80386 is that the latter has two additional selectors fs and gs and the most significant two bytes of the descriptor are defined for the 80386.
Compare between 8085 8086 z80 6800 80386 embeddedcraft. It has 80386 like microprocessor and 80387 like numeric coprocessor. Difference between 8085 and 8086 difference between. Following table compares 80286 vs 80386 vs 80486 and mentions difference between them. The book throughout maintains an appropriate balance between the basic concepts and the skill sets needed for system design. Us5381530a programmable logic system for filtering. This comparison we are giving because of demand from our students of different countries.
Difference between 8086 80286 80386 80486 processors open box education. Ic was invented in 1958 fair child semiconductors by texas instruments j kilby. Or list the four major processing units in an 80286 microprocessor and briefly describe the. May 26, 2010 besides, the book also covers intels 8018680286, 8038680486, and the pentium family micro processors. Difference between 80186 and 80286 and 80386 answers. Suresh bojja department of ece open box education this video gives clear view about 80386 microprocessor operating modes. However, as the 80286 is now virtually obsolete, and there are better ways to access more memory on later processors, programmers rarely use this form of protected mode. So before starting with 80286 we must know something about 8086. The overflow flag is set after a cmp operation if the difference of ax and bx pro. Besides, the book also covers intels 80186 80286, 80386 80486, and the pentium family microprocessors. This feature is useful when executing 8086 and 80286 code, because this part of eflags is identical to the flags register of the 8086 and the 80286.
The 80868088, 8018680286, 8038680486 and the pentium family by bahadure, nilesh b. Today there are over 200 million such microprocessors embedded in various electronic devices, and its production will continue in the future. Dec 19, 2017 difference between 8086 80286 80386 80486 processors open box education. Most application less than the 16mb of memory,so the sx is popular and less costly version of the 80386 microprocessor. Out of the 32 bits, intel has reserved bits d18 to d31, d5 and d3, while d1 is always set at 1. The 80286 contains the same instructions except for a handful of additional instructions that control the memorymanagement nit 18nov2009 roshan fernandes, dept of cse 11 80386 basic features the 80386 microprocessor is an enhanced version of the 80286 microprocessor and includes a memorymanagement unit is enhanced to provide memory paging. Features of 80186, 80286, 80386, 80486 and pentium family processors. I am starting to learn assembly language and totally confused about the processor family.
The 80486 architecture has been ungraded such that half of its instructions are executed in 1 clock cycle instead of two clock cycles. Intel 80486 microprocessor, intel 8048680386 comparison. The dos operating system was not designed to take advantage of protected mode, so it always executesprograms in real mode unless a protected mode extender is run first. The 80386 maintains the compatibilify of the object code with 8086 and 80286 running in real mode. So it gonna have more capabilities than the previous one and also sone additional features. Intel microprocessors 80868088, 8018680188, 80286, 80386. Difference between microprocessor and microcontroller duration. Introduction and architecture the intel 80186 is an improved version of the 8086 microprocessors. This was 80386 microprocessor that was designed by intel in october 1985 and was an upgraded version of 80286 microprocessor. Besides, the book also covers intels 8018680286, 8038680486, and the pentium family microprocessors. In virtual mode, these microprocessors can run several realmode programs at once.
This page microcontroller versus microprocessor describes similarity and difference between microcontroller and microprocessor. The 80386 microprocessor can operate basically in either real mode, or protected mode. The only hardware difference between the pentium pro and earlier microprocessors is the addition of 2m paging and four extra address lines that. Lets see what the addressing capabilities increased from 16 mb to 4 gb virtual memory cp. First microprocessor was invented by intel integrated electronics. Detecting the difference between 808688 and 80286 88, and between 80286 88 and 80386, completely depends upon setting and clearing reserved bits in the flags register, and then depends on the state of those bits when they are stored to a resultant register. A 32bit microprocessor introduced by intel in 1985. But with the advent of technology intel introduced a 32bit microprocessor whose processing speed was twice as that of 80286 microprocessor. The loworder 16 bits of eflags is named flags and can be treated as a unit. The 32bit registers and data paths support 32bit addresses and data types. Intel386tm sx microprocessor y full 32bit internal architecture 8, 16, 32bit data types 8 general purpose 32bit registers y runs intel386tm software in a cost effective 16bit hardware environment runs same applications and o. The intel 80286 also marketed as the iapx 286 and often called intel 286 is a 16bit microprocessor that was introduced on february 1, 1982. Please make change, 80286 has nonmultiplexed address and data bus are there. Lets say 80386 is an improvement over its ancestor 80286.
The amount of memory addressable by the 80286 is 16m byte. Two extra new flags are added to the 80286 flag to derive the flag register of 80386. If you are interested in running 8086 or 80286 programs on the 80386, you need to. Is 8086 and x86 both denote the architecture of the processor. A selector segment register is used to index a descriptor from a table of descriptors. Difference between microprocessor and microcontroller. Download free sample and get upto 48% off on mrprental. Coverage of the 80286, because of its similarity to the 8086 and 80386, is. All engineering departmentlecture notesfree downloadgiven below. What are the advantages of the 80386 microprocessor over. Comparison of pentium processor with 80386 and 80486.
The first 32 bit cpu in that family is the 80386, which is why x86 is only rarely used to refer to the 80286. As mentioned in the figures, microcontroller and microprocessor both have got cpu, alu and registers pc, ir, etc. The intel 80286 also marketed as the iapx 286 and often called intel 286 is a 16bit microprocessor that was introduced on 1 february 1982. The 80386 processor generalized the memory addressing modes. The first microprocessor to make a real splash in the market was the intel 8088, introduced in 1979 and incorporated into the ibm pc which first appeared around 1982. Intel386tm dx microprocessor 32bit chmos microprocessor with. The 8086 was introduced in 1978 as a fully 16bit extension of intels 8bit 8080 microprocessor, with memory segmentation as. The 386 came on the market around 1994, and is a dinosaur by todays standards. In this mode, the 80386 supports same architecture. Difference between 80286 and 80386 microprocessor in.
Differences between 8085 and 8086 microprocessor in the changing world of technologies, the devices used are also changing. Difference between 80186 and 80286 and 80386 and 80486 and. It was the first computer processor capable of running a version of windows 3. As the original implementation of the 32bit extension of the 80286 architecture, the 80386 instruction set, programming. Basically this microprocessor is an advanced version of 8086. A large number of solved examples on assembly language programming and interfacing are provided to help the. Krishna kumar indian institute of science bangalore flag register of 80386. Intel 8086 is a 16 bit microprocessor intended to be used as a cpu in a microcomputer. The addressing modes for intel family of microprocessors are described for both. It was the first 8086based cpu with separate, nonmultiplexed address and data buses and also the first with memory management and wide protection abilities. It was the first 8086 based cpu with separate, nonmultiplexed address and data buses and also the first with memory management and wide protection abilities. Difference between microcontroller and microprocessor hardware perspective.
The orignal computer process used in pcs was called the 8086. The 80868088, 8018680286, 8038680486 and the pentium family find, read and cite all the research you need on. Apr 18, 2017 the 80186, like the 8086, was exclusively a real mode cpu, while the 80286 introduced protected mode. If you are familiar with the pc market and its history, you know that the pc market moved from the 8088 to the 80286 to the 80386 to the 80486 to the pentium to. The intel386 dx microprocessor is an entrylevel 32bit microprocessor designed for singleuser applications and operating systems such as msdos and windows. The first part of the chapter describes the 8018680188 microprocessors, and the last part shows the 80286 microprocessor. Difference between 8086 and x86 assembly language stack. A system utilizes one or more programmable logic arrays or gate arrays for regulating the commands available to a microprocessor, and intercepting certain of those commands according to predetermined criteria. Oct 31, 2017 difference between 8086 80286 80386 80486 processors open box education duration. The 80868088, 80186 80286, 80386 80486 and the pentium family find, read and cite all the research you need on. Advanced intel microprocessors 80286 80386 and 80486. May 29, 2015 difference between microprocessor and microcontroller may 29, 2015 by administrator 7 comments the introduction of a piece of technology called microprocessor has changed the way in which we view, analyze and control the world surrounding us over the past two decades. Some addressing modes combine more than one register and an offset value to. New to recent editions is expanded coverage of the 8018680188 family.
647 1049 310 29 854 990 121 281 1360 84 210 436 545 624 174 551 1431 462 1617 134 181 959 1268 657 1486 190 1627 1285 1587 388 614 328 1261 816 31 1094 428 247 122 701 822 789 92 343 1086